## Bulk edits in the Quillbase admin table

The Quillbase admin table lets support agents update many customer records at once. Select rows with the checkboxes, choose an action from the Bulk menu, and review the confirmation summary before applying. Edits touching more than 200 rows require supervisor approval and are logged for audit. If a bulk edit locks the table mid-operation, open the recovery console and unlock it with the passphrase shown directly below.

recovery phrase for fahap-yagap: ralys-sorys-kasax-fraael-aldion-briys-sorwyn-istael-briath-praok

## Runbook: BranchSweeper Cleanup Bot

BranchSweeper runs nightly on the Tindrel monorepo and flags branches with no commits in 90 days. It never deletes protected or release branches. Before escalating a missed sweep, confirm the bot's last successful run in the Opsview dashboard. The run record includes the token below.

session token of kahag-bawip = htk6_729d08

# Service Accounts: String Extraction

The `extract-i18n` script pulls translatable strings from all Bramblewick repos and pushes them to the Glossa service. It runs under the `i18n-extractor` service account. Do not run it under your personal account; Glossa rate-limits individual users aggressively. The account has write access to the staging catalog only. Set the token in your shell before invoking the script. The current staging token is below.

API key for kahap-kafog: zpat15_6qzxZ7YR8aDwjmp

## Runbook: LedgerLens Diff Viewer — Cutting a Release

Quick notes for whoever reviews this. The big-file diff viewer (the chunked renderer that keeps 2 GB logs from melting the browser) ships as a standalone bundle. Before tagging, run the chunk-boundary tests — they catch the off-by-one that bit us in 3.2. Then build, minify, and sign the bundle so the Harkwell update channel accepts it. Signing happens locally, so you'll want the release key, which is included below.

deploy key for kagup-bawig: bky9_ZMq28eTw9